@root.route('/login', methods=['POST', 'GET'])   # TODO LOG BRUTEFORCE ATTEMPT
def login():
    current_ip = request.access_route[0]
    login_failed_ip = r_cache.get(f'failed_login_ip:{current_ip}')

    # brute force by IP
    if login_failed_ip:
        login_failed_ip = int(login_failed_ip)
        if login_failed_ip >= 5:
            wait_time = r_cache.ttl(f'failed_login_ip:{current_ip}')
            username = request.form.get('username')
            if not username:
                username = ''
            access_logger.warning(f'Brute Force', extra={'user_id': username, 'ip_address': current_ip, 'user_agent': request.user_agent})
            logging_error = f'Max Connection Attempts reached, Please wait {wait_time}s'
            return render_template("login.html", error=logging_error)

    if request.method == 'POST':
        username = request.form.get('username')
        password = request.form.get('password')
        next_page = request.form.get('next_page')

        if password is None:
            return render_template("login.html", error='Password is required.')

        if username is not None:
            user = AILUser.get(username)

            # brute force by user_id
            login_failed_user_id = r_cache.get(f'failed_login_user_id:{username}')
            if login_failed_user_id:
                login_failed_user_id = int(login_failed_user_id)
                if login_failed_user_id >= 5:
                    wait_time = r_cache.ttl(f'failed_login_user_id:{username}')
                    access_logger.warning(f'Max login attempts reached', extra={'user_id': user.get_user_id(), 'ip_address': current_ip, 'user_agent': request.user_agent})
                    logging_error = f'Max Connection Attempts reached, Please wait {wait_time}s'
                    return render_template("login.html", error=logging_error)

            if user.exists() and user.check_password(password):
                if not check_user_role_integrity(user.get_user_id()):
                    logging_error = 'Incorrect User ACL, Please contact your administrator'
                    access_logger.info(f'Login fail: Invalid ACL', extra={'user_id': user.get_user_id(), 'ip_address': current_ip, 'user_agent': request.user_agent})
                    return render_template("login.html", error=logging_error)

                if user.is_2fa_enabled():

                    session['user_id'] = user.get_user_id()
                    session['otp_expire'] = int(time.time()) + 10800

                    if not user.is_2fa_setup():
                        return redirect(url_for('root.setup_2fa'))
                    else:
                        access_logger.info(f'First Login', extra={'user_id': user.get_user_id(), 'ip_address': current_ip, 'user_agent': request.user_agent})
                        if next_page and next_page != 'None' and next_page != '/':
                            return redirect(url_for('root.verify_2fa', next=next_page))
                        else:
                            return redirect(url_for('root.verify_2fa'))

                else:
                    # Login User
                    user.rotate_session()
                    login_user(user)
                    user.update_last_login()
                    access_logger.info(f'Login', extra={'user_id': user.get_user_id(), 'ip_address': current_ip, 'user_agent': request.user_agent})

                    if user.request_password_change():
                        return redirect(url_for('root.change_password'))
                    else:
                        # update note
                        # next page
                        if next_page and next_page != 'None' and next_page != '/':
                            return redirect(next_page)
                        # dashboard
                        else:
                            return redirect(url_for('dashboard.index'))

            # LOGIN FAILED
            else:
                # set brute force protection
                # logger.warning("Login failed, ip={}, username={}".format(current_ip, username))
                r_cache.incr(f'failed_login_ip:{current_ip}')
                r_cache.expire(f'failed_login_ip:{current_ip}', 300)
                r_cache.incr(f'failed_login_user_id:{username}')
                r_cache.expire(f'failed_login_user_id:{username}', 300)
                #

                access_logger.info(f'Login Failed', extra={'user_id': user.get_user_id(), 'ip_address': request.access_route[0], 'user_agent': request.user_agent})

                logging_error = 'Login/Password Incorrect'
                return render_template("login.html", error=logging_error)

        return 'Please provide a valid Username'

    else:
        if current_user.is_authenticated:
            return redirect(url_for('dashboard.index'))
        else:
            # print(current_user)
            next_page = request.args.get('next')
            error = request.args.get('error')
            return render_template("login.html", next_page=next_page, error=error)
